Is infinity closer to 0 or 1?

Infinity isn’t a number you can be closer or further away from. It’s a concept for something that doesn’t end, something without limit. The real numbers are infinite, because they never end. There are infinitely many numbers between 0 and 1.

Can you get close to infinity?

Imagine a number line. Infinity is an infinite distance from three, an infinite distance from 100, and an infinite distance from 1,000,000,000. No matter how high you count, infinity is still an infinite distance away. You can never get close or even closer.

What is an example of Infinity Plus One?

Example: ∞ + 1 = ∞. Which says that infinity plus one is still equal to infinity. When something is already endless, we can add 1 and it is still endless.

Is infinity a number or a symbol?

We can sometimes use infinity like it is a number, but infinity does not behave like a real number. To help you understand, think “endless” whenever you see the infinity symbol ” ∞ “: Which says that infinity plus one is still equal to infinity. When something is already endless, we can add 1 and it is still endless.
